The results of Riley's GI test came back today and showed severe reflux. Her reflux is significant and the acid refluxes from stomach to the mid-thoracic area causing esophagitis. The results of the GI test gave us enough information that we will not have to do the PH probe test tomorrow!!! Now that we know she has GERD, we need to keep her on pepcid for 1 month and if she is improving, we will continue with that med. If it does not seem to be alleviating the acid reflux, we will need to put her on a stronger med.
I feel so relieved at finally knowing what has been giving her so much discomfort for the past few months, that it is treatable, and that she will eventually outgrow it.
